The NXP PK60N512VMD100 is a high-performance microcontroller that is part of the Kinetis K60 family, designed to meet the needs of a wide range of industrial and consumer applications. This microcontroller features a 32-bit ARM Cortex-M4 core, which provides an excellent balance between power efficiency and processing capability, with a maximum CPU frequency of up to 100 MHz.
Key Features
- CPU: ARM Cortex-M4 running at up to 100 MHz with Floating Point Unit (FPU).
- Memory: 512 KB flash memory and 128 KB RAM, which provides ample space for complex applications and data storage.
- Connectivity: Multiple communication interfaces including Ethernet, USB 2.0 full-speed OTG, CAN, UART, SPI, I2C, and more.
- Timers: Comprehensive set of timers including PWM, general-purpose timers, and a real-time clock for time-sensitive tasks.
- Analog Features: Equipped with 16-bit ADCs, 12-bit DACs, and analog comparators, facilitating a wide range of analog signal processing tasks.
- Security: Enhanced security features such as a hardware random number generator and a cryptographic acceleration unit to ensure data protection and secure communications.
- Low Power: Multiple power-saving modes to ensure optimal power efficiency for battery-powered or energy-sensitive applications.
- Development Support: Supported by NXP's extensive suite of development tools, software, and community resources to accelerate product development.
